Choosing Dog Treats for Hunting Dogs

When choosing dog treats for hunting dogs, there are several key considerations to keep in mind. It's important to avoid treats with artificial colors, sweeteners like corn syrup, and excessive grain content, as these can trigger allergic reactions, contribute to weight gain, and cause digestive issues. Instead, opt for natural, easily digestible treats without dye, preservatives, or excessive sweeteners.

Additionally, consider the specific needs of your hunting dog, such as treats for weight loss, anxiety, dental health, or training purposes. Look for treats that are made without corn, wheat, or soy, and that are suitable for your dog's digestive system. High-value dog-training treats, such as those made with pork and all-natural ingredients, can be particularly effective for training purposes.

Role in Diet and Training

In addition to addressing specific needs, homemade treats can also play a role in your dog's diet and training. For instance, high-value training treats such as pieces of chicken and beef can be highly effective when teaching your dog new tasks or capturing their attention in distracting environments. Moreover, during long hunts, offering small homemade snacks every few hours can serve as a mini recharge, keeping your dog's energy levels up.
